Cytosine derivatives form hemiprotonated dimers in solution and the gas phase.

Aaron R Moehlig1, Katherine E Djernes, V Mahesh Krishnan, Richard J Hooley.   

Abstract

Hemiprotonated dimers of cytosine derivatives, implicated in the formation of the i-motif of DNA, have been created in solution and the gas phase. The mechanism of dimerization has been analyzed by mass spectrometry and multidimensional NMR spectroscopy.
